Touchpad non funziona correttamente

8 risposte [Ultimo contenuto]
Ritratto di coppolino
coppolino
(Junior)
Offline
Junior
Iscritto: 28/12/2014
Messaggi: 21

Ciao a tutti! Kiss
Ho un problema con il touchpad non gravissimo in quanto uso appena posso il mouse anche con il portatile per questione di comodità personale ma in ogni caso il problema rimane...
In breve quando uso la parte sinistra del mouse ok va tutto bene e svolge la funzione corretta,il problema sorge quando uso la parte destra in quanto svolge la stessa funzione della parte sinistra anche se premo con due dita...cosa fare? Confused
Grazie Smile

Ritratto di mcortese
mcortese
(Moderatore)
Offline
Moderatore
Iscritto: 27/02/2009
Messaggi: 2918

Non so gli altri, ma io non ho capito niente. A volte usi "touchpad" a volte "mouse": indichi sempre la stessa cosa? Cosa intendi per "premere" sul touchpad? Appoggiare il dito, il tap, o cosa? Parli della superficie sensibile del touchpad o degli eventuali tasti annessi? Quali sono le parti destra e sinistra di un touchpad? Il mio è un rettangolo unico e non mi aspetto che le due metà funzionino diversamente...

Dovresti riformulare meglio il quesito, dicendo esattamente: cosa fai, cosa ti aspetti che succeda e cosa invece succede. Aiuterebbe anche sapere se hai un touchpad tradizionale o soluzioni particolari tipo quella di Apple.

Ritratto di coppolino
coppolino
(Junior)
Offline
Junior
Iscritto: 28/12/2014
Messaggi: 21

Allora io ho detto che tipicamente uso il mouse ma dato che è un portatile dove ho installato Debian ho necessità di risolvere il problema...
immagine touchpad

Io prima usavo ubuntu e in base alla parte destra o sinistra della linea bianca funzionava in maniera differente...
Ora però svolge la stessa funzione come se fosse un'unica superficie ciò che non capita quando uso windows 8.1 o quando usavo ubuntu e successivamente ho provato lubit,in questi casi premevo sul touchpad con due dita e compariva il menù a tendina ma ora non più..
Inoltre non riesco a tener selezionato qualcosa e con un secondo dito spostarlo dove preferisco.

Ritratto di mcortese
mcortese
(Moderatore)
Offline
Moderatore
Iscritto: 27/02/2009
Messaggi: 2918

Se capisco bene (l'immagine è davvero piccola) hai un touchpad senza pulsanti fisici; questi dovrebbero essere emulati con un tocco nella parte bassa dell'area sensibile: una pressione a sinistra equivale a premere il tasto sinistro del mouse, una pressione a destra quello destro (mi sfugge come si emuli quello centrale...).

Credo che si possa risolvere. Prima di dirti come, però, vorrei ricordarti che in realtà non hai assolutamente bisogno di quei finti tasti, basta abilitare il "tap" (nelle preferenze di GNOME si chiama "Abilitare i click del mouse con il touchpad"). In pratica dando un solo colpetto con un dito simuli il clic del tasto sinistro, con due dita di quello destro, con tre del centrale. Per prendere e trascinare qualcosa la ginnastica è un po' più complessa ma dopo un po' viene naturale: dai un colpetto e subito dopo abbassi il dito e lo tieni sul touchpad (in pratica è un doppio clic fermandosi prima di tirare su il dito la seconda volta), poi puoi muovere il dito e l'oggetto "preso" seguirà puntatore; infine alzando il dito mollerai la presa.

Se ancora non sei convinto e preferisci usare i finti tasti, prova questa strada (non ho modo di testarla, non avendo il tuo hardware). Salva il codice seguente in un file che chiamerai 50-tasti-del-touchpad.conf e metterai nella directory /etc/X11/xorg.conf.d/ (se non esiste, dovrai crearla). Tutto da root, ovviamente.

# Definisci l'area in basso a destra come tasto destro
Section "InputClass"
        Identifier "my touchpad"
        Driver "synaptics"
        Option "ClickPad" "true"
        Option "SoftButtonAreas" "50% 0 82% 0 0 0 0 0"
EndSection

Per renderla effettiva dovrai riavviare il server X: il modo più veloce è dare il seguente comando come root:
service gdm3 restart

Ritratto di mcortese
mcortese
(Moderatore)
Offline
Moderatore
Iscritto: 27/02/2009
Messaggi: 2918

Ho letto da qualche parte che esprimere i margini in termini di percentuali potrebbe non funzionare. Allora devi scoprire quali sono le dimensioni del tuo touchpad e calcolarti i valori a mano. Guarda in /var/log/Xorg.0.log e cerca le stringhe "x-axis range" e "y-axis range".

Comunque, pensandoci bene, il driver dovrebbe fare tutto da solo, senza richiedere all'utente di mettere mano alla configurazione. Se non lo fa, è un baco che andrebbe segnalato. Che modello è? Hai già verificato in rete se qualcun altro ha denunciato simili problemi?

Ritratto di coppolino
coppolino
(Junior)
Offline
Junior
Iscritto: 28/12/2014
Messaggi: 21

Domani mattina provo e ti faccio sapere Smile

Ritratto di coppolino
coppolino
(Junior)
Offline
Junior
Iscritto: 28/12/2014
Messaggi: 21

Domani mattina provo e ti faccio sapere Smile

Asus f501u

Ritratto di mcortese
mcortese
(Moderatore)
Offline
Moderatore
Iscritto: 27/02/2009
Messaggi: 2918

C'è un utente Ubuntu col tuo stesso problema, ma ha "risolto" convertendosi al tap.

Ritratto di coppolino
coppolino
(Junior)
Offline
Junior
Iscritto: 28/12/2014
Messaggi: 21

Per quanto riguarda il touchpad ho comunque risolto e ti ringrazio selezionando appunto quella opzione che mi dicevi tu come nella foto allegata.
Avevo letto quella opzione ma l'avevo interpretata in maniera errata.
Grazie e ciao Smile